Kick-off Meeting

Kick-off Meeting

On the 23rd of January 2023, the OCEAN CITIZEN project Kick-off meeting was held on the beautiful Island of Tenerife, Spain. Hosted at the Iberostar Grand Mencey Hotel, around 50 collaborators gathered for an exciting three-day meeting.

The first day, Dr. Sergio Rossi introduced the project’s ambitions and objectives, emphasizing the importance of the OCEAN CITIZEN project results for the European Commission and the replicability of the project outcomes for oceans worldwide. Dr. Rossi emphasized the significance of Artificial Reefs technology in expanding and consolidating existing marine protected areas, creating ecological corridors for bio-system interactions, restoring biodiversity, and enhancing Blue Carbon through innovative structures and processes. Additionally, Dr. Rossi highlighted the importance of the five selected intervention areas across Europe. These ecozones, with their diverse nature in terms of climate, water characteristics, and socio-economic framework, will allow for testing OCEAN CITIZEN ‘s technology under different biodiversity, biomass, and Blue Carbon conditions, including various Marine Protected Areas and ecological corridors. 

The Project Officer, Alberto Zocchi, joined the consortium online to share his vision for the project and communicate the European Commission’s expectations as well as the importance of projects of such magnitude in the industry. 

During the first two days, collaborators had time to discuss technical aspects and resolve issues through detailed presentations from each of the Work Package leaders. 

On the third day, the entire consortium had the fantastic opportunity to visit the site of the future Underwater Gardens Regenerative Park in Punta Blanca. The Underwater Gardens Regenerative Park is a crucial element for the continuity of the OCEAN CITIZEN project as it will provide visitors with the chance to experience and engage with ocean restoration and ecosystem protection
